New Art Piece: Nannie's Churn

Type: Oil/Linen 24 by 30
This old churn was the source of many pounds of butter and thousands of pound cakes. It belonged to 'Nannie' (Gyzelle Walker Gibson, of Brundidge, Alabama). She was my sister-in-law and was loved by my family. This painting now hangs in the home of her son Tom and Lynda Gibson in Troy.
My children loved their "Nannie and Hunk" while growing up.
